Cooking the Ground Beef

Start your culinary journey by cooking the ground beef. Use a heavy-bottomed pot or a Dutch oven to ensure even cooking.

  • Ingredients Needed:
  • 1 pound of ground beef
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  1. Heat your pot over medium heat. Once it’s hot, add the ground beef.
  2. Use a wooden spoon to break up the beef, stirring occasionally until the meat is browned and cooked through.
  3. Season with salt and pepper to bring out the flavors. Once cooked, drain any excess fat.

This step is crucial as it gives the soup its foundation of rich flavor. Ground beef absorbs the seasonings beautifully, ensuring every bite is delicious.

Sautéing the Vegetables

Next up, it’s time to bring the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li to life through a medley of vegetables.

  • Ingredients Needed:
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 2 carrots, diced
  • 2 celery stalks,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  1. In the same pot, add a drizzle of olive oil if needed, then toss in the chopped onion, carrots, and celery.
  2. Sauté these veggies for about 5-7 minutes until they’re softened.
  3. Stir in the minced garlic and cook for an additional minute, releasing a fragrant aroma that will have your kitchen smelling fantastic.

Sautéing the vegetables not only elevates the soup’s flavor but also enriches the overall texture. Cooking them until tender ensures they blend seamlessly into the broth.

Adding the Tomatoes and Beans

Now for the layer of richness and heartiness in your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li—the tomatoes and beans.

  • Ingredients Needed:
  • 1 can (14.5 oz) diced tomatoes
  • 1 can (15 oz) kidney beans, rinsed and drained
  • 1 can (15 oz) cannellini beans, rinsed and drained
  • 4 cups beef or vegetable broth
  1. Stir in the diced tomatoes and both types of beans.
  2. Pour in the broth, ensuring all ingredients are well combined.

These additions not only create a vibrant color but also deliver a flavor punch that defines this beloved dish.

Bringing It All to a Boil

With everything combined, it’s essential to bring your creation to a boil, which sets the stage for flavor mingling.

  1. Increase the heat to high and allow the mixture to bubble.
  2. Once boiling, reduce the heat and let it simmer for at least 30 minutes.

This simmering stage allows the flavors to deepen. If you have time, letting it sit for longer enhances the taste even more—perfect for meal prepping!

Cooking the Pasta in the Soup

Finally, to complete your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li, it’s time to add the pasta.

  • Ingredients Needed:
  • 1 cup small pasta (like ditalini or elbow)
  1. Check the soup to make sure it’s bubbling gently.
  2. Add the pasta and cook according to package instructions (usually about 10 minutes), stirring occasionally.

This step is where everything comes together, wrapping the flavors of beef, beans, and juicy tomatoes around the tender pasta.

Delicious Vegetarian Pasta e Fagioli

If you’re looking for a meat-free twist on the beloved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li, you’re in luck! Vegetarian Pasta e Fagioli is equally hearty and satisfying. Start by substituting the meat with a medley of mushrooms for that umami flavor. Lentils or chickpeas can be excellent protein-packed additions as well, providing a nice texture contrast. Don’t forget to pack in those veggies, like spinach or kale, which not only boost nutrients but also add a vibrant color to the dish. For the broth, vegetable stock works wonders, allowing all the flavors to shine through.

Tips for Making It Extra Flavorful:

  • Use fresh herbs like basil and oregano.
  • A splash of lemon juice can brighten the overall flavor, balancing the richness.

Spicy Pasta e Fagioli

If you enjoy a kick in your dishes, then spicy Pasta e Fagioli is your go-to option! To turn up the heat, incorporate red pepper flakes or diced jalapeños into your base. You could even try a spicy Italian sausage or turkey sausage if you want a meaty texture. For an extra layer of flavor, consider adding a chipotle pepper in adobo sauce to the mix. This will create a smoky depth that pairs beautifully with the beans and tomatoes.

Pro Tips for Spiciness:

  • Adjust the spice level to your preference by starting with a small amount and tasting as you go.
  • Top with a dollop of sour cream or a sprinkle of cheese to help balance out the heat.

FAQs about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li

If you’re eager to recreate the comforting flavors of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li at home, you might have some burning questions. Let’s dive into the most frequently asked questions to help you perfect this beloved soup.

Can I make this soup ahead of time?

Absolutely! In fact, making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li a day in advance enhances its flavors as the spices meld together. Simply prepare the soup according to your recipe, let it cool, then transfer it to an airtight container and refrigerate. When you’re ready to serve, just reheat it on the stove or in the microwave.

How should I store leftovers?

Storing leftovers of your Olive Garden Pasta e Fagioli is quite straightforward. Ensure the soup is cooled completely before transferring it into a sealed container. It can be kept in the refrigerator for up to four days. For longer storage, consider freezing it—just make sure to leave a bit of space in the container, as the soup may expand.

Can I substitute the pasta?

Of course! If you’re looking to mix things up or accommodate dietary restrictions, feel free to substitute the pasta. Options like quinoa, whole wheat pasta, or even gluten-free pasta can be fantastic substitutes. Just remember to adjust cooking times as necessary, as different pasta types can cook at varying rates.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 cup chopped onions
  • 1 cup chopped carrots
  • 1 cup chopped celery
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 pound ground turkey
  • 1 can diced tomatoes
  • 4 cups vegetable broth
  • 1 can cannellini beans
  • 1 tablespoon Italian seasoning
  • 1 cup ditalini pasta
  • Salt and pepper to taste

Instructions

  1. In a large pot, heat the olive oil over medium heat.
  2. Add the onions, carrots, and celery. Sauté until the vegetables are tender.
  3. Add the garlic and ground turkey, cooking until the meat is browned.
  4. Stir in the diced tomatoes, vegetable broth, cannellini beans, and Italian seasoning. Bring to a boil.
  5. Add the pasta and cook according to the package instructions until al dente.
  6. Season with salt and pepper to taste. Serve warm.

Notes

  • This soup can be made ahead of time and tastes even better the next day.
  • Feel free to add any other vegetables you have on hand.
